Intersectionalising Oxford Society

Intersectionalising Oxford is a student-led series of event that aims to spotlight the experiences and histories of people in Oxford who have been marginalised in dominant narratives, and whose identity intersections have uniquely shaped their experiences, as well as the University and its colleges. As Intersectionalising Oxford was established by St Hugh’s students, the first event will concentrate on the College’s history. However, future events will further explore the experiences and impacts of gender, race, identity, sexuality, class and disability in the past and present of the wider University of Oxford community.
